Upper East RFA Holds Successful Ordinary Congress Ahead of New Season
SHARE

The Upper East Regional Football Association (UERFA) successfully held its annual Ordinary Congress on Thursday, October 16, 2025, at the Regional House of Chiefs in Bolgatanga.

The congress, which officially ushers in the new football season, brought together key stakeholders including club administrators, District Football Association chairmen, representatives from the Referees and Coaches Associations, players, and other constituent bodies.

In his address, the Chairman of the Upper East Regional Football Association, Alhaji Salifu Seidu Zida urged clubs to remain united and collaborative in their efforts to ensure the smooth and effective running of football activities across the region. He emphasized the importance of teamwork and discipline in sustaining the growth of the game.

Executive Council member and Chairman of the Greater Accra Regional Football Association, Mr. Samuel Aboabire, represented the GFA President, Mr. Kurt E.S. Okraku, at the event.

In his remarks, Mr. Aboabire reaffirmed the Football Association’s commitment to supporting regional football development. He announced that the GFA will continue with the Regional U15 and U17 Boys and Girls Championships, and confirmed that regional champions will each receive medals and a cash prize of GH₵10,000.

The 2025/26 Upper East Regional Second Division League is scheduled to kick off on October 31, 2025, with expectations high for another competitive and exciting season across the region.
